Abstract

A joint prosthesis device comprises a head configured to fit within a cup. The cup includes a concave cup surface defined by at least one radius of curvature R. The head includes a convex head surface defined by at least one radius of curvature R. The convex head surface is configured to engage the concave cup surface. The convex head surface provides an articulation zone where the head surface engages the cup surface. Rdiffers from Rin the articulation zone by a first amount. The convex head surface also provide a peripheral zone outside of the articulation zone. Rdiffers from Rin the peripheral zone by a second amount that is greater than the first amount. The peripheral zone generally extends over an area subtended by a minimum angle having a vertex at a center of the head.
